vents windows are specially designed windows that can be opened to allow for airflow. Unlike traditional fixed windows, vents windows can be adjusted to control the amount of air entering a room. This flexibility is especially beneficial during times when fresh air is needed to circulate, such as when cooking in the kitchen or when the air indoors becomes stale. By opening vents windows, occupants can let in a breeze to cool down a room or remove unwanted odors.

One of the main advantages of vents windows is their ability to improve indoor air quality. As buildings become more airtight for energy efficiency, ventilation becomes increasingly important to ensure proper airflow. vents windows provide a natural way to bring in fresh air and expel indoor pollutants, such as volatile organic compounds (VOCs) and allergens. This can help reduce the risk of respiratory issues and create a healthier living or working environment.

Vents windows also play a key role in regulating temperature within a space. By allowing for air circulation, vents windows help to prevent overheating in the summer and reduce moisture buildup in the winter. This can lead to energy savings by reducing the need for air conditioning and dehumidifiers. Additionally, vents windows can create a more comfortable environment by preventing drafts and maintaining a consistent temperature throughout a room.

In commercial buildings, vents windows are often used in conjunction with HVAC systems to provide natural ventilation. This can help reduce the reliance on mechanical ventilation and lower energy costs. By strategically placing vents windows throughout a building, occupants can benefit from improved air quality and thermal comfort. For example, vents windows can be used in conference rooms to bring in fresh air during meetings or in offices to prevent the buildup of stale air.

When it comes to residential homes, vents windows are a popular choice for bedrooms, kitchens, and bathrooms. In bedrooms, vents windows can help promote a restful night’s sleep by providing fresh air and reducing humidity. In kitchens, vents windows can help remove cooking odors and prevent the buildup of moisture. In bathrooms, vents windows are essential for reducing the risk of mold and mildew by expelling steam from showers.
